When it comes to the lottery, everyone dreams of hitting the jackpot, but the question remains: does buying more lottery tickets increase your chances of winning?
Many players believe that purchasing multiple tickets will improve their odds, but the reality is a bit more complex.
In theory, buying more tickets does increase your chances of winning, but only slightly. For example, if you buy one ticket, your chances of winning might be 1 in 292 million (for a typical Powerball game).
But if you buy 10 tickets, your odds increase to 10 in 292 million, which is still very slim. Essentially, while more tickets give you a better chance, the increase in odds is marginal.
It’s important to remember that the lottery is a game of chance, and each ticket has the same odds of winning as any other, regardless of how many you buy.
No amount of ticket purchases will guarantee a win. In fact, spending large amounts of money on lottery tickets can quickly add up and may not provide a substantial return on investment.
While buying more lottery tickets increases your chances of winning, the odds are still overwhelmingly against you.
